UAE and clean energy

 UAE launched a clear energy strategy in 2017, and there have been radical developments in the energy sector over the past five years. He explained that clean energy prices in the UAE are the lowest in the world.


UAE has a clear and ambitious approach in diversifying energy sources and pushing the transition to clean ones forward, pointing out that the country is moving forward with the implementation of the National Energy Strategy 2050 through ambitious projects.

UAE is the only country in the region that has peaceful nuclear energy, and we have four plants in Barakah. UAE has plans to expand renewable energy and implement new projects in fields such as hydrogen energy, solar energy, hydropower and waste-to-energy, while studying solutions that can be followed regarding traditional methods of producing electricity.

UAE seeks to support the low-carbon hydrogen industry by creating a clear regulatory system supported by policies, incentives, standards and certificates, and providing advanced technology.

The country has great expertise in the field of solar energy in addition to huge projects at the lowest production cost in the world, as well as peaceful nuclear power plants that may contribute to the production of “pink hydrogen.”
